Who Qualifies for Chapter 13 Bankruptcy in Sierra Madre, CA?

You may qualify for Chapter 13 bankruptcy in Sierra Madre if:

  • You are unable to pay debts as they come due.

  • You have unsecured debts like credit cards or medical bills, or are behind on secured debts.

  • You pass the Means Test for Chapter 7 or have income to fund a Chapter 13 plan.

  • You complete a court-approved credit counseling course before filing.

  • You have not recently filed bankruptcy within restricted timeframes.

  • You reside in California and are over 18 years old.

Most Common Debt Problems We Can Solve

Behind on Mortgage Payments

Use a repayment plan to cure past-due amounts and keep your home, where eligible.

Wage Garnishment

Most creditor garnishments pause, letting you prioritize necessities again.

Vehicle Repossession Risk

Trustee payments can stabilize the loan while you rebuild finances.

Tax Debt Pressure

Your plan may prioritize qualifying taxes while protecting your budget.

Medical & Credit Card Debt

Interest and penalties on unsecured debts often stop accruing post-filing.

Lawsuits & Collections

We notify creditors and handle objections or claims within the case.

Plan length is usually three to five years, tailored to your budget.

In most cases, calls, lawsuits, and wage pulls pause as soon as you file.

Chapter 13 helps you retain key assets while reorganizing debt.

Payments reflect your budget and required debt treatment—no guesswork.

Bankruptcy typically discharges credit card debt, medical bills, personal loans, and certain older tax debts while protecting exempt property.
